Deuteronomy 12

1These are the statutes and ordinances you must be careful to obey as long as you live in the land the LORD, the God of your ancestors, has given you to possess.1“These are the statutes and rules that you shall be careful to do in the land that the LORD, the God of your fathers, has given you to possess, all the days that you live on the earth.
2You must by all means destroy all the places where the nations you are about to dispossess worship their gods--on the high mountains and hills and under every leafy tree.2You shall surely destroy all the places where the nations whom you shall dispossess served their gods, on the high mountains and on the hills and under every green tree.
3You must tear down their altars, shatter their sacred pillars, burn up their sacred Asherah poles, and cut down the images of their gods; you must eliminate their very memory from that place.3You shall tear down their altars and dash in pieces their pillars and burn their Asherim with fire. You shall chop down the carved images of their gods and destroy their name out of that place.
4You must not worship the LORD your God the way they worship.4You shall not worship the LORD your God in that way.
5But you must seek only the place he chooses from all your tribes to establish his name as his place of residence, and you must go there.5But you shall seek the place that the LORD your God will choose out of all your tribes to put his name and make his habitation there. There you shall go,
6And there you must take your burnt offerings, your sacrifices, your tithes, the personal offerings you have prepared, your votive offerings, your freewill offerings, and the firstborn of your herds and flocks.6and there you shall bring your burnt offerings and your sacrifices, your tithes and the contribution that you present, your vow offerings, your freewill offerings, and the firstborn of your herd and of your flock.
7Both you and your families must feast there before the LORD your God and rejoice in all the output of your labor with which he has blessed you.7And there you shall eat before the LORD your God, and you shall rejoice, you and your households, in all that you undertake, in which the LORD your God has blessed you.
8You must not do like we are doing here today, with everyone doing what seems best to him,8“You shall not do according to all that we are doing here today, everyone doing whatever is right in his own eyes,
9for you have not yet come to the final stop and inheritance the LORD your God is giving you.9for you have not as yet come to the rest and to the inheritance that the LORD your God is giving you.
10When you do go across the Jordan River and settle in the land he is granting you as an inheritance and you find relief from all the enemies who surround you, you will live in safety.10But when you go over the Jordan and live in the land that the LORD your God is giving you to inherit, and when he gives you rest from all your enemies around, so that you live in safety,
11Then you must come to the place the LORD your God chooses for his name to reside, bringing everything I am commanding you--your burnt offerings, sacrifices, tithes, the personal offerings you have prepared, and all your choice votive offerings which you devote to him.11then to the place that the LORD your God will choose, to make his name dwell there, there you shall bring all that I command you: your burnt offerings and your sacrifices, your tithes and the contribution that you present, and all your finest vow offerings that you vow to the LORD.
12You shall rejoice in the presence of the LORD your God, along with your sons, daughters, male and female servants, and the Levites in your villages (since they have no allotment or inheritance with you).12And you shall rejoice before the LORD your God, you and your sons and your daughters, your male servants and your female servants, and the Levite that is within your towns, since he has no portion or inheritance with you.
13Make sure you do not offer burnt offerings in any place you wish,13Take care that you do not offer your burnt offerings at any place that you see,
14for you may do so only in the place the LORD chooses in one of your tribal areas--there you may do everything I am commanding you. 14but at the place that the LORD will choose in one of your tribes, there you shall offer your burnt offerings, and there you shall do all that I am commanding you.
15On the other hand, you may slaughter and eat meat as you please when the LORD your God blesses you in all your villages. Both the ritually pure and impure may eat it, whether it is a gazelle or an ibex.15“However, you may slaughter and eat meat within any of your towns, as much as you desire, according to the blessing of the LORD your God that he has given you. The unclean and the clean may eat of it, as of the gazelle and as of the deer.
16However, you must not eat blood--pour it out on the ground like water.16Only you shall not eat the blood; you shall pour it out on the earth like water.
17You will not be allowed to eat in your villages your tithe of grain, new wine, olive oil, the firstborn of your herd and flock, any votive offerings you have vowed, or your freewill and personal offerings.17You may not eat within your towns the tithe of your grain or of your wine or of your oil, or the firstborn of your herd or of your flock, or any of your vow offerings that you vow, or your freewill offerings or the contribution that you present,
18Only in the presence of the LORD your God may you eat these, in the place he chooses. This applies to you, your son, your daughter, your male and female servants, and the Levites in your villages. In that place you will rejoice before the LORD your God in all the output of your labor.18but you shall eat them before the LORD your God in the place that the LORD your God will choose, you and your son and your daughter, your male servant and your female servant, and the Levite who is within your towns. And you shall rejoice before the LORD your God in all that you undertake.
19Be careful not to overlook the Levites as long as you live in the land. 19Take care that you do not neglect the Levite as long as you live in your land.
20When the LORD your God extends your borders as he said he would do and you say, "I want to eat meat just as I please," you may do so as you wish.20“When the LORD your God enlarges your territory, as he has promised you, and you say, ‘I will eat meat,’ because you crave meat, you may eat meat whenever you desire.
21If the place he chooses to locate his name is too far for you, you may slaughter any of your herd and flock he has given you just as I have stipulated; you may eat them in your villages just as you wish.21If the place that the LORD your God will choose to put his name there is too far from you, then you may kill any of your herd or your flock, which the LORD has given you, as I have commanded you, and you may eat within your towns whenever you desire.
22Like you eat the gazelle or ibex, so you may eat these; the ritually impure and pure alike may eat them.22Just as the gazelle or the deer is eaten, so you may eat of it. The unclean and the clean alike may eat of it.
23However, by no means eat the blood, for the blood is life itself--you must not eat the life with the meat!23Only be sure that you do not eat the blood, for the blood is the life, and you shall not eat the life with the flesh.
24You must not eat it! You must pour it out on the ground like water.24You shall not eat it; you shall pour it out on the earth like water.
25You must not eat it so that it may go well with you and your children after you; you will be doing what is right in the LORD's sight.25You shall not eat it, that all may go well with you and with your children after you, when you do what is right in the sight of the LORD.
26Only the holy things and votive offerings that belong to you, you must pick up and take to the place the LORD will choose.26But the holy things that are due from you, and your vow offerings, you shall take, and you shall go to the place that the LORD will choose,
27You must offer your burnt offerings, both meat and blood, on the altar of the LORD your God; the blood of your other sacrifices you must pour out on his altar while you eat the meat.27and offer your burnt offerings, the flesh and the blood, on the altar of the LORD your God. The blood of your sacrifices shall be poured out on the altar of the LORD your God, but the flesh you may eat.
28Pay careful attention to all these things I am commanding you so that it may always go well with you and your children after you when you do what is good and right in the sight of the LORD your God. 28Be careful to obey all these words that I command you, that it may go well with you and with your children after you forever, when you do what is good and right in the sight of the LORD your God.
29When the LORD your God eliminates the nations from the place where you are headed and you dispossess them, you will settle down in their land.29“When the LORD your God cuts off before you the nations whom you go in to dispossess, and you dispossess them and dwell in their land,
30After they have been destroyed from your presence, be careful not to be ensnared like they are; do not pursue their gods and say, "How do these nations serve their gods? I will do the same."30take care that you be not ensnared to follow them, after they have been destroyed before you, and that you do not inquire about their gods, saying, ‘How did these nations serve their gods?—that I also may do the same.’
31You must not worship the LORD your God the way they do! For everything that is abhorrent to him, everything he hates, they have done when worshiping their gods. They even burn up their sons and daughters before their gods! 31You shall not worship the LORD your God in that way, for every abominable thing that the LORD hates they have done for their gods, for they even burn their sons and their daughters in the fire to their gods.
32You must be careful to do everything I am commanding you. Do not add to it or subtract from it!32“Everything that I command you, you shall be careful to do. You shall not add to it or take from it.
